AIIMS Bathinda Age Limit
Age, along with all other qualifications, is counted as on the closing date of application submission, i.e., 21 August 2026.
Professor / Additional Professor: upper age limit 58 years
Associate Professor / Assistant Professor: upper age limit 50 years
Age Relaxation
Category
Relaxation Beyond Upper Age Limit
EWS
No age relaxation
SC/ST
5 years
OBC
3 years
Government Servant (per DoPT O.M. No. 15012/2/2010-Estt.(D) dated 27 March 2012)
5 years
PwBD
As per DoPT guidelines
Ex-servicemen
As applicable under DoPT guidelines
No age relaxation is available to SC/ST/OBC candidates applying against unreserved vacancies.
AIIMS Bathinda Salary – Pay Scale
Post
Pay Band & Grade Pay (7th CPC)
Professor
Level-14-A (Rs. 1,68,900 – 2,20,400), plus usual allowances including NPA (if applicable)
Additional Professor
Level-13-A2+ (Rs. 1,48,200 – 2,11,400), plus usual allowances including NPA (if applicable)
Associate Professor
Level-13-A1+ (Rs. 1,38,300 – 2,09,200), plus usual allowances including NPA (if applicable)
Assistant Professor
Level-12 (Rs. 1,01,500 – 1,67,400), plus usual allowances including NPA (if applicable)
AIIMS Bathinda Application Fee
Category
Total Fee (incl. 18% GST)
General/OBC/EWS
Rs. 2,360
SC/ST
Rs. 1,180
Persons with Benchmark Disabilities
Nil
Fees must be paid online only, through the SBI Collect payment gateway. No refund or transfer of application fee will be entertained after submission. Candidates applying for more than one post must apply separately and pay the fee separately for each post.

How to Apply for AIIMS Bathinda Faculty Recruitment 2026
Step 1: Online Google Form
All candidates must fill the mandatory Google Form at https://forms.gle/mCrJikTZRih6o6mF7 latest by 21 August 2026, 5:00 PM IST, after which the link will be disabled.
Step 2: Hard-Copy Application
Visit www.aiimsbathinda.edu.in and download the application form (provided in MS Word format as per the prescribed proforma).
Fill the form and take a printout.
Pay the application fee online via the SBI Collect payment link and note the transaction number on the application form.
Attach the transaction receipt copy, the duly filled application, and self-attested copies of all required documents.
Superscribe the envelope: “APPLICATION FOR THE POST OF …………… DEPTT. OF ……………”.
Send the hard copy by Registered Post or Speed Post only (no other mode) to: The Recruitment Cell, Administrative Block, Medical College Building, Mandi Dabwali Road, AIIMS, Bathinda-151001, Punjab.
The hard copy must reach the Recruitment Cell on or before 28 August 2026, by 5:00 PM IST. AIIMS Bathinda will not be responsible for postal delays.
AIIMS Bathinda Selection Process
Applications received within the prescribed date/time, with the requisite fee, are scrutinized by the Institute’s scrutiny committee.
Only eligible candidates are called for a personal interview before the Standing Selection Committee of the Institute.
If the number of applicants is large, the selection committee may devise shortlisting criteria, which may include a written examination.
Interview date, time, and shortlisting information will be published only on the AIIMS Bathinda website, and interview letters will be sent by email only.
The interview will be held at AIIMS Bathinda only; online interviews (e.g., via Skype/Viber) are not permitted, and no TA/DA is paid for attending.
Selected candidates must be declared medically fit by the competent authority; appointment is subject to a review/probation period of two years.
Important Instructions
Category, once selected in the application, cannot be changed later.
OBC candidates must submit an NCL-OBC certificate issued between 01.04.2026 and 21 August 2026, in the DoPT-prescribed format (OM No. 36036/2/2013-Estt.(Res) dated 30.05.2014), along with a declaration that they do not belong to the creamy layer.
EWS candidates must submit an Income and Assets Certificate in the prescribed format, issued between 01.04.2026 and 21 August 2026, valid for financial year 2026–2027.
EWS vacancies will not be carried forward as backlog if unfilled; other-category candidates may apply provisionally, subject to being considered as UR if the EWS post remains unfilled.
Joining time is 30 days from the date of issue of the appointment letter.
The post(s) are full-time; private practice of any kind is prohibited.
Selected candidates will be governed by the New Pension Scheme.
Canvassing of any kind will lead to disqualification.
For queries, contact recruitment@aiimsbathinda.in, mentioning the post applied for and discipline in the subject line.
